  • Local Corporations

    Institutional sector of the economy that includes: provincial councils, island councils, insular councils, autonomous cities, municipalities, minor local entities, and their groupings and dependent entities that are non-market producers.

  • Longer-term financial liabilities of MFIs

    These liabilities include:

    • term deposits of more than two years
    • deposits available with more than three months’ notice
    • debt securities issued by resident Monetary Financial Institutions (MFIs) with a maturity of more than two years
    • capital and reserves of the resident MFI sector.

  • Long-term loans

    Loan with an original maturity of more than one year or with no fixed term. They fall under category 4.2 of the financial instruments classification, according to the European System of Accounts 2010.
